Illinois Tech Recognized in Cure Innovation Index for Translating Scientific Discoveries into Real-World Health Impact
CHICAGO—April 29, 2026—Illinois Institute of Technology (Illinois Tech) has been named a 2026 “Most Innovative Institution†in the inaugural 2026 Cure Innovation Index, a national benchmark assessing how effectively U.S. biomedical research institutions translate scientific discovery into real-world health impact. Illinois Tech ranked #11 among the Index’s top 20 “punching above their weight†institutions, a distinction recognizing translational research performance that exceeds expectations based on funding levels. The recognition highlights Illinois Tech’s ability to generate outsized impact through scientific excellence, entrepreneurial culture, industry engagement, and focused execution.
